Transaction 675d31cb217e89d5f705f91331c4a8b58bf18654c2d354ed14615de1d87389bb
1 Input
1 Output
-
675d31cb217e89d5f705f91331c4a8b58bf18654c2d354ed14615de1d87389bb:0
- value
- 154036
- script pubkey
- OP_0 OP_PUSHBYTES_20 8efa902470eedfd2de04da8858fdce13c005bc71
- address
- bc1q3mafqfrsam0a9hsym2y93lwwz0qqt0r3cju5ny